Small by Choice, Whether Clients Like It or Not

According to the New York Times, “Nick Lessins and Lydia Esparza pride themselves on meeting high standards for quality, but not necessarily for catering to the demands of their customers. They are co-owners of Great Lake, a small Chicago pizza shop that has seen the mixed blessing of great reviews.”

Cookwork, Social Network for Professional Chefs, is Ready to Serve You

Cookwork is a new social network focused entirely (and exclusively) on chefs and culinary students. The site, which is the first holistic web portal for chefs, offers culinary professionals a chance to excel at their job by providing support, information, career opportunities, peer networking, products and services.

FS Prep/ProStart Launchs First Texas Culinary Competitions

For the first time, students enrolled in Texas Restaurant Association Education Foundation FS Prep culinary arts programs in high schools across Texas are eligible to compete in the ultimate high school culinary competition, the National ProStart Invitational.

NYC Debuts Sodium Reduction Plan

According to Nation’s Restaurant News, ” The New York City Department of Health and Mental Hygiene, in an effort to reduce the amount of sodium used in restaurant and prepared foods, is debuting its long-awaited National Salt Reduction Initiative today.”

Salmonella Found in Hazelnuts

Whole Foods, Kunze Farms, Willamette Filbert Growers, Evonuk Oregon Hazelnuts, Harry and David, and Mountain Man Nut & Fruit Co. are recalling hazelnuts due to salmonella.

Corner Office: Papa John's John Schnatter is Building a Better Pizza Empire

According to SuccessMagazine.com, When John Schnatter first fell in love with pizza (and first obsessed over fresh dough and cheese-to-sauce ratios), he was a 15-year-old kid promoted from dishwasher at Rocky’s Sub Pub. Anything is better than washing dishes, right? But Schnatter took to pizza making right away, not just to get away from dish duty but to prove he deserved the promotion.
